why and no, the vehicle will still crank over but will not fire up if the security system in enabled. You need to look elsewhere for your problem. Do you have enough Battery Power? Just because you have lights and radio etc doesn't mean you have enough power to turn over the starter motor. Try a booster pack hooked up to your battery or jumper cables. if thats ok you need to check power to your starter motor solenoid. No power there? check your nuetral safety switch.
The chip in the key doesn't cause a NO CRANK condition ONLY a Crank No Start. FYI !
